react-smooth-scrollbar

smooth-scrollbar for react projects.

Requirements

React 0.14+

Install

npm install react-smooth-scrollbar --save

Usage

import React from 'react';
import ReactDOM from 'react-dom';
import Scrollbar from 'react-smooth-scrollbar';

class App extends React.Component {
    render() {
        return (
            <Scrollbar
                speed={Number}
                friciton={Number}
                thumbMinSize={Number}
                ignoreEvents={Array}
                continuousScrolling={Boolean}
            >
                your contents here...
            </Scrollbar>
        );
    }
}

ReactDOM.render(<App />, document.body);

Available Options

parameter type default description
speed Number 1 Scrolling speed scale.
friction Number 10 Scrolling friction, a percentage value within (1, 100).
thumbMinSize Number 20 Minimal size for scrollbar thumb.
continuousScrolling Boolean|String 'auto' Whether allow upper scrollable content to continue scrolling when current scrollbar reaches edge. When set to 'auto', it will be enabled on nested scrollbars, and disabled on first-class scrollbars.
ignoreEvents Array [] A list of events names that are ignored, regex rules are supported. Details here.

Get Scrollbar Instance

  1. Use ref in parent component:

    class Parent extends React.Component {
        componentDidMount() {
            const { scrollbar } = this.refs.child;
        }
    
        render() {
            return (
                <Scrollbar ref="child">
                    your content...
                </Scrollbar>
            );
        }
    }
  2. Use Context in child component:

    class Child extends React.Component {
        static contextTypes = {
            getScrollbar: React.PropTypes.func
        };
    
        componentDidMount() {
            this.context.getScrollbar((scrollbar) => {
                // ...
            });
        }
    
        render() {
            return <div> this is child component. </div>;
        }
    }
    
    class App extends React.Component {
        render(){
            return (
                <Scrollbar>
                    <Child />
                </Scrollbar>
            );
        }
    }
